    The #1 and #2 seeds are meant for the teams that win their division. Even if the Spurs have a better record than the Lakers or Kings they still wouldn't have a better record than the T-Wolves. In other words unless the Spurs get a better record than the T-Wolves who are a #1 seed than even then the Rockets can't play the Spurs because the Rockets are a #7 seed.

    Winners of their divisions get #1 and #2 seed. The Spurs will not win their division and if they did they would be a #1 seed. The Rockets are a #7 seed so they would play the division winner of Pacific division which would be a #2 seed.

    #1 plays #8 (Spurs could only place here which they can't anyways. T-Wolves vs Nuggets. )

    #2 plays #7 (Pacific Division winner Kings vs Rockets.)

    #3 plays #6 (Spurs vs Mavericks.)

    #4 plays #5 (Lakers vs. Grizzlies.)
